Looking for warm weather? Then head to Dillon in July, when the average temperature is 55.4 °F, and the highest can go up to 75.2 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as -0.4 °F, with an average temperature of 15.8 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in July, when precipitation is around 1.9″. In contrast, November is usually the driest month of the year in Dillon, with an average rainfall of 1″.
